Cal State-San Marcos has earned the top seed for the A.I.I. Conference Tournament.

California State University-San Marcos (21-12) will be the No. 1 seed for the Association of Independent Institutions Volleyball Championships to be played Nov. 9-10 in Mayville, N.D., and hosted by Mayville State University.

Jamestown College (23-6) earned the No. 2 seed in the six-team tournament, followed by Ashford (21-16) at No. 3, La Sierra (20-11) at No. 4, Mayville State (23-13) at no. 5, and Valley city state (14-20) at No. 6.

Pool-play will begin on Friday, Nov. 9 with six games on tap. The semifinals and championship game are set for Saturday. Nov. 10.
